Fish Is Life commercialise des produits surgelés perosnnalisés aux besoins de ses clients.Mar 29, 2022 · Edamame comes from harvesting immature green soybeans that are grouped together in pods much like green peas. Preparation involves first cutting the pods on the ends and then steaming, boiling, or microwaving. Boiling typically involves salting the water as well. This method simply requires a pot of salted water. Bring a pot of water to a boil, add a bit of salt, add the edamame, and cook the beans for 4-5 minutes until they are soft inside and fully defrosted. Drain, and let them cool for a few minutes before seasoning and serving them.Bean sprouts can be frozen as long as they are stored properly. Once the water boils, turn down heat to the lowest setting and let simmer for 15 minutes. After …How to prepare. Edamame beans are mostly available frozen, so this fresh crop is extra special. They must be cooked before eating. Remove the pods from the stalk. Cut the very end tips of each pod away with a sharp knife (this allows the water to get to the beans more easily). Boil the entire pods in salted water for 4-5 mins, then drain and ....
